Anniversary Bash 15 Level Making Contest

I decided to run a contest alongside Ragnarok. We are very opinionated, but we consider technical aspects of jj2 level design too. We are looking for levels suitable for anniversary bash 15. There will be a sole winner (The one/team who we think makes the highest "quality" and/or "favorable" level). The winner's level will be #1 in the bash pack to be played first, and other levels of decent quality will be in the bash too (There will be a "best" battle and ctf). Also, winning entries will probably be used in the next JDC opening event, so there is more than one reason to enter this contest!

Rules:
  • Level(s) must be battle/ctf.
  • Level(s) needs to be fairly well sized, so that it/they can accommodate for bash servers (Suggestions: 100x60-300x100. Much larger levels around 500x500 are allowed, but you better know what you're doing (Actually, blow us away!). Smaller levels around 50x50 are not appreciated, unless they are somehow done in a way that's "preferable" for relatively large amounts of players).
  • Level(s) must be in before April.
  • JCSers are not limited to making one level.
  • We reserve the right to judge entries however we want!
  • JJ2/JJ2+ only (No other version(s) besides 1.23, unless there is a very good reason).
  • Level making teams are allowed. Obviously, if a level making team is the author, the entire team takes credit.
  • Please do not send/upload levels that you (The author) did not work on (This simply means we want any sort of "significant" contribution. If your contribution is deemed insignificant by us, we will deny the entry).
  • Level(s) must be new or recently finished for this contest (Publish it/them for the contest). Any sort of re-uploaded older levels will probably be denied, unless there is a good reason to have them in the contest.
  • Upload level(s) to J2O or contact us (By Skype, MSN etc, ask for more info if needed).
